I am disappointed.

Is Kyle better than peacock at his peak? No.

Is Peacock at his peak? No.

Kyle is better than Moore, Kirke and Griffin, IMO. He's also better than Bailey in certain aspects of his game (work rate with the ball). He's also in his mid 20s.

IMO, he would have improved our 17 as part of a 4 prop rotation.

It's not Kyle holding back the development of Singleton. It's the continual selection of Kirke and the signing of average players like Griffin and Moore.

For various reasons Leeds have mis-handled the retention and development of young props in the SL era.

As a Wakefield fan I'm happy we got him.
Leeds and Wakefield are aiming for different things so I also understand why you think you can let him go.

However, I think the mistake is that those Peacock type players aren't out there any more. He may not have ended up your best but you already had him and he would have been one of the 4 in my opinion. So it's a mistake imho. He's not goingto come back and haunt you like if you'd let Burrow or Sinfield go but its an opportunity missed by you. Obviously if you have other young guns coming through you won't feel the pain in the end.
The fact that you signed Moore and Griffin who although good on their day will not be Jamie Peacock on their best day, shows how few top line props are out there. They were both great at Wakefield but are passed their best in my opinion.

I'd like Kirke as well if you are off loading. I know he's had some criticism but from what I've seen this season he looks a "decent SL prop" and we could do with him.
